The challenges to the traditional lead-to-cash process

Before we explain how you optimize the lead-to-cash process, we need to delve into the topic of the most common challenges that you might stumble across. These problems may hinder growth, impede sales productivity, and thus reduce customer satisfaction. Therefore, it is crucial to understand them and find optimal solutions. The most critical hurdles include:

Lack of visibility

One of the most common issues in the traditional L2C processes is that they lack transparency and real-time visibility into the various stages of the cycle. Because of this, teams are incapable of tracking progress, identifying bottlenecks, and making correct, information-based decisions.

Manual data entry

Data is the key to success. Yet, entering it manually is a strenuous, low-value task performed by high-paid employees. Moreover, it is susceptible to human error, and often different teams need to input the same data, multiplying the task across the whole business. As a result, the lead-to-cash process takes significantly more time and the data is vulnerable to discrepancies.

Lack of centralization

Different teams use different systems and platforms, tailored to the specific needs of their area of interests. Yet, the lead-to-cash cycle is not simply allocated within the field of one team – it goes through several, including sales and marketing. It makes it arduous to gather accurate insights into the processes, even if the company introduces merges such as Salesforce Marketo integration – without a unified system, the data is fragmented, thus less accessible.

Long approval process

Since the data flow is hindered due to fragmentation, in many traditional lead-to-cash cycles, the approval process simply takes too long. It is often complex, yet routed manually, which exposes it to potential errors, and delays and results in a decrease in customer satisfaction.

What is Netsuite?

Netsuite is a cloud-based business management software that encompasses a broad range of functionalities, such as:

  • customer relationship management (CRM)
  • enterprise resource planning (ERP)
  • financial management.

The role of Netsuite is to be a unified platform that integrates all critical processes in a business. It does so by automating workflows, improving visibility, and aligning teams.

Optimizing L2C process with Netsuite

Netsuite offers a plethora of tools that can be used to improve the lead-to-cash process in your company. Here are the main benefits of integrating this platform into your other systems:

  • End-to-end overview and data flow – With Netsuite, it is possible to integrate CRM, ERP, and financial management into one simple module. As a result, the data silos are eliminated and the information is exchanged between teams seamlessly, in real-time. When it comes to lead-to-cash processes, this feature accelerates the lead flow between the marketing and sales teams.

  • Enhanced visibility and reporting – Since Netsuite builds a single database for all the teams involved, it naturally boosts the visibility of all the processes and enhances reporting. Conversion rates, sales pipelines, revenue forecasts – all these key metrics are available in one place, letting your company make more accurate, data-driven decisions.

  • Workflow automation – Using Netsuite allows you to automate workflow and approvals. This minimizes the possible errors in lead-to-cash processes and decreases the time spent on inputting data. As a result, a company using Netsuite experiences a growth in revenue due to the employees performing more high-value tasks.
